How to get buyers falling in love with your property...
As we head into what seems to be a sellers market, with lower inventory and still persistent high demand for property, sellers need not to forget the importance of proper preparation of their property for viewings.
Typically buyers decide whether or not they like the property within a few short minutes.
Here's how you can get them to fall in love with bricks and mortar in no time.

2 First Impressions Matter
Like I've mentioned buyers decide in a few short minutes, sometimes seconds, whether or not they like the property. Therefore it is of utmost importance to make sure the exterior is immaculate.
- Driveway is clean.
- Garden is trimmed, dead plants are disposed of and there is no debris scattered outside.
- Tip: Put a fresh coat of paint on the front door. Invest in a clean new door mat. Have flowers by the front door.
The point is to get the potential buyers into a "Wow, this is very nice" state of mind. The earlier we can achieve that the better. Once they are in a positive mindset about the property they are more likely to see more positives about the property, it is a compounding effect.
3 Declutter and remove as much of your stuff as possible.
The outside is looking great and we have got the buyer in a positive mindset about the property. We need to make sure we carry that throughout the house.
Decluttering is the first priority. Start by clearing out the junk, toys and bits and bobs. Next is to start depersonalizing the space, remember it is our goal to get the buyer to envision THEMSELVES in the property. With all your personal things in the way it can be harder for the buyer to SEE the property as THEIRS. Seeing is believing and once any buyer believes they can live there they will buy it!

4 Fix all the broken stuff.
Sometimes things break as we go about living in our property, but sometimes it doesn't bother us as much as we think and we go on living with these things broken. Problem is that buyers will pick these things up in a second. Fix the broken stuff, all the broken stuff.
- Lightbulbs
- Cupboard hinges
- Door handles
- Windows
- Caulk around bathtubs and sinks
Most of these are small and not going to break the bank, but fixing them will ensure any offer you do get is higher as a result of everything working as they should.
5 A small makeover can make a world of difference
You may not need to (or be able to) do major renovations. But a small investment into the properties overall appearance can be a game changer. Otherwise focusing on the Kitchen, Bathrooms and flooring will boost the homes appeal.
6 Other senses are there for a reason
Its not all about the eyes. We have noses and ears aswell. Take the buyer on a sensational journey as they view your property.
- Play soft music
- Bake some cookies
- Have a fresh pot of coffee ready.
All this adds to that feeling of home. Again the buyer needs to experience the home and envision life there.
